The French club wants to postpone the cup match against Brest, scheduled for Sunday. Regulations do not allow for postponement

Bordeaux is going through a complicated situation in the first weekend of 2022. The French club is facing a wave of Covid-19, and so far, there is no possibility to postpone the match against Brest, referring to the cup.

Ricardo Mangas and 20 of his teammates have Covid-19 and Bordeaux are forced to play in the cup match with the B team, because competition regulations do not allow for postponement.

“For several days we have been trying to get clear answers from the FFF to prepare for the game properly. We are trying to exchange contacts and clarifications. What were we told? Nothing or almost nothing. Some text messages were exchanged with our general manager, but nothing concrete when we are away Four days into the game. They don’t respect us, and what’s worse, they don’t respect this competition. I understand it’s time for vacation, and everyone wants to rest. But we have to be,” said Admar Lopez, club manager.
